Use your knowledge of price indexes, as discussed in the context of the CPI in class, to consider how a "Cost of Living" index may help you to compare job offers in different locations

Write a post that answers the three questions posed below

Suppose that you have been offered a job with a nominal salary of $60,000 per year in Melbourne, Florida.The Cost of Living Index for Melbourne, Florida is 90.22. In your calculations enter the index value as 0.9022

1. What is the value of the Cost of Living Index in two other cities in which you may be interested in living? Use city-data to find the cost of living index for two cities other than Melbourne. What do these values tell you about the cost of living in each of these cities relative to the cost of living in Melbourne?To find the Cost of Living index value, use the interactive map at the bottom on the home page.
Change the drop down menu to "Cost of Living"

Type in the name of the city in which you are interested

Click on the map to identify a specific part of the city in which you are interested in living. Note the Cost of Living index that appears at the top of sidebar

Alternatively you can view the value of the index at the bottom of map. As you move over different areas of the city a red dot will mark the value of the index

Note: in the screen shot below, you can see this information for Melbourne, Florida. Note: index values vary based on what part of the city you select. In this example, the location of Florida Institute of Technology is used.

2. What would your nominal salary need to be in each of your two selected cities to equal the real salary in Melbourne, Florida? Note: the U.S. average index value is 100. Explain how you completed this calculation.

3. How would you hypothesize that city-data calculates its cost of living index? Note: It not the same as the CPI, which makes a year-to-year comparison. Carefully consider what comparison is being made in this case
